Synopsis

Important: firefox security update

Type/Severity

Security Advisory: Important

Red Hat Insights patch analysis

Identify and remediate systems affected by this advisory.

View affected systems

Topic

An update for firefox is now available for Red Hat Enterprise Linux 8.4 Advanced Mission Critical Update Support, Red Hat Enterprise Linux 8.4 Telecommunications Update Service, and Red Hat Enterprise Linux 8.4 Update Services for SAP Solutions.

Red Hat Product Security has rated this update as having a security impact of Important. A Common Vulnerability Scoring System (CVSS) base score, which gives a detailed severity rating, is available for each vulnerability from the CVE link(s) in the References section.

Description

Mozilla Firefox is an open-source web browser, designed for standards compliance, performance, and portability.

This update upgrades Firefox to version 115.5.0 ESR.

Security Fix(es):

  • Mozilla: Out-of-bound memory access in WebGL2 blitFramebuffer (CVE-2023-6204)
  • Mozilla: Use-after-free in MessagePort::Entangled (CVE-2023-6205)
  • Mozilla: Clickjacking permission prompts using the fullscreen transition (CVE-2023-6206)
  • Mozilla: Use-after-free in ReadableByteStreamQueueEntry::Buffer (CVE-2023-6207)
  • Mozilla: Memory safety bugs fixed in Firefox 120, Firefox ESR 115.5, and Thunderbird 115.5 (CVE-2023-6212)
  • Mozilla: Using Selection API would copy contents into X11 primary selection. (CVE-2023-6208)
  • Mozilla: Incorrect parsing of relative URLs starting with "///" (CVE-2023-6209)

For more details about the security issue(s), including the impact, a CVSS score, acknowledgments, and other related information, refer to the CVE page(s) listed in the References section.

Solution

For details on how to apply this update, which includes the changes described in this advisory, refer to:

https://access.redhat.com/articles/11258

After installing the update, Firefox must be restarted for the changes to take effect.
